Mad at the Moon
Mad at the Moon is a 1992 horror/western written and directed by Martin Donovan.

Plot summary
A frontier woman pursues a card-playing rogue until his constant rejections convince her that he'll never want to be with her. Then she marries the quiet boy next door, who turns out to be a werewolf.
Trivia
The werewolf scenes were so badly lit that the werewolf is very difficult to see. Thus, it is hard to decide whether this film is about an actual werewolf or only about a man suffering from clinical lycanthropy.
